# Service Accounts: String Extraction

The `extract-i18n` script pulls translatable strings from all Bramblewick repos and pushes them to the Glossa service. It runs under the `i18n-extractor` service account. Do not run it under your personal account; Glossa rate-limits individual users aggressively. The account has write access to the staging catalog only. Set the token in your shell before invoking the script. The current staging token is below.

API key for kahap-kafog: zpat15_6qzxZ7YR8aDwjmp

Offline mode — Fieldmark survey app. When connectivity drops, responses queue locally in the Cairnstore cache and sync on reconnect. Do not clear app storage during an outage; queued records are unrecoverable. If sync stalls past 30 minutes, restart the agent and check the conflict log. For the weekly sync, note the affected build, recorded immediately below.

session token of kahag-bawip = htk6_729d08

# Flaglight Rollouts — Approvals

Quick version for on-call: any rollout touching more than 5% of traffic needs an approval in Flaglight before the ramp continues. Kill switches don't need approval — just flip them and note it in the incident channel. Scheduled ramps pause automatically if error budget burns hot. If you're stuck at 2 a.m. with a pending approval, there's one person authorized to override, and that's the approver below.

account owner for tagep-bafof: Norael Gilax Juleth

Subject: Key rotation — crondrift service

For future maintainers: while investigating the scheduler drift on the Tallowmere batch hosts, we found the crondrift probe still using a credential from the original deployment. It was rotated today as part of cleanup. If drift alerts go quiet after a deploy, check this first — the probe fails silently on auth errors, which is exactly what masked the drift for three weeks. The probe config lives in the standard env file. The replacement key for the internal crondrift gateway follows.

API key for fahop-kahog: qvz23-FPNGbaKBTQUvhqADhGBdFuu